[QUOTE="Peacone36, post: 938749, member: 1374"] Hiring coaches like Josh, Brad Brownell, Kevin Keatts etc is why the ACC is no longer the destination. The SEC and Big XII have made significant investments into their CBB programs and that’s why they have surpassed the ACC. Development of two players over seven seasons is not a good reason to keep a coach. How has Deebo developed? 49% winning percentage overall 39.8% conference winning percentage 23-58 road record 1 Tournament appearance One season within the top 170 in offensive efficiency He’s a good defensive coach, correct? 3 straight seasons of decline in defensive efficiency, 16-68-110-148 Going to speed it up, right? Two seasons within the top 175 in tempo 5 seasons ranking outside the top 200 in 3point shooting 3rd most home losses in the ACC since he took over He’s a tremendous man and one of the nicest guys in the world. He improved the program during his time here but was still in over his head. Moving on was the correct decision. [/QUOTE]
